Abstract

Structural bioinformatics is the branch of bioinformatics that uses advanced computational approaches to investigate macromolecules in atomistic details and their various interactions to address biological questions. The biological data exists in various forms, which increases the complexity − the linear data represented in one dimension (1D) includes sequence information, and the nonlinear data represented in three dimensions (3D) includes structural information. Structural information provides insight on how the biological function is linked with the structure and the effect of perturbations on its mechanism. Extensive computation or judicious approximations are vital to handle the huge system encompassing 3D structure of biomolecules, the nonlinear forces between atoms, and their interacting environment. The flexibility, dynamics, experimental noise, and veracity in structural data can further pose limitations in understanding the function of biomolecules. Thus, in order to have comprehensive understanding of biological systems, one requires sound understanding of fundamentals of macromolecular structure, its experimental determination, or prediction using computational approaches, data representation, visualization, and integration. The recent technological advances have generated enormous amount of omics data at various levels – genome, proteome, transcriptome, metabolome, and phenome – which has further raised the demand of reliable and efficient bioinformatics tools to access, analyze, and integrate the biological data.

This chapter is primarily framed to assist in understanding the expanse of structural bioinformatics and its inevitability for structural biologist.
